Careers That History Grads May Go Into
A degree in history can lead to the following careers. Since job numbers and average salaries can vary by geographic location, we have only included the numbers for CA, the home state for Southwestern College.
| Occupation | Jobs in CA | Average Salary in CA |
|---|---|---|
| High School Teachers | 112,960 | $80,510 |
| Managers | 66,300 | $143,350 |
| Museum Technicians and Conservators | 1,890 | $48,120 |
| History Professors | 1,380 | $103,940 |
| Curators | 1,140 | $67,650 |
